For the ETR 470 train

Asked about the process regarding the certification of the ETR 470 train by the Railway Regulatory Authority, Ms. Tsiaparikou stressed that the certification of the ETR470 is an important principle for the use of modern passenger trains: “And we hope that it will continue with the investments of companies in modern rolling stock “, he stated characteristically. Regarding the approval process, he explained that there was a lack on the part of TRAINOSE, regarding a specific national rule regarding the installation of a sandblasting system in the vehicle to be approved. He added that TRAINOSE is proceeding with the installation of the specific system required by the national legislation “and we consider that in March, according to the Company’s schedule, maybe even faster, if it is ready, it will be certified by us and the new train will be put into operation. offering upgraded services “.

For the work of the Railway Regulatory Authority

Asked about the responsibilities of the Authority, he characteristically stated that the RAS is five Principles in one: “Sectoral Competition Authority for rail transport, Regulatory Authority that ensures equal access to the market of all SEs, Railway Authorization Authorization Authority, National Railway Authority Safety and Implementing Authority of EP 1371/07 on the rights and obligations of passengers “. In this light, he explained that the new data of dynamic growth of the domestic railway market due to the entry of other railway companies in the Greek infrastructure, creates a new starting point for challenges and strengthening the role of the Railway Regulatory Authority, which is called role in the sensitive area of ​​regulation and security.

Eco-friendly instrument

Finally, Ms. Tsiaparikou referred to the key role of the Railway in terms of the European goal of achieving climate neutrality by 2050. It is, as she said, the most environmentally friendly instrument, as it is responsible for only 0.5% of emissions CO2 related to transport. So increasing the share of passengers and freight transported by rail will effectively help Europe achieve its climate change goals, as stipulated in the Green Agreement.
